Yikes! Kim Kardashian Flour-Bombed on Red Carpet

Mystery woman accosts the E! reality star at an event in West Hollywood

What's worse: Being Ryan Seacrest and having fake ashes spilled on you at the Oscars or being Kim Kardashian and having someone flour-bomb you on the red carpet during an event?

The reality star was doing interviews at a launch party held at the London Hotel in West Hollywood for her new fragrance True Reflection tonight, when—out of nowhere—a younger female fan (we guess you could call her that) threw an entire bag of flour on Kim.

Was she super P.O.'ed?

Not at all!

"That probably is the craziest, unexpected, weird thing that's happened to me," Kim told us. "Like I said to my makeup artist, I wanted more powder and that's a whole lot of translucent powder right there," she said, laughing off the entire ordeal.

Kris Jenner commented on the "festive" event, telling us, "If anybody comes at me with something, call security."

Khloè Kardashian Odom was not at the event but tweeted, "I wish I was with my sister tonight. I bet you that woman wouldn't have dared tried a thing..."

Kourtney Kardashian also chimed in, tweeting, "Classy to flour bomb my sister at her charity event helping women. I wonder if they would have dared thrown the flour at my hormonal and pregnant self!"

The mystery woman tried to run away, but Kardashian's rep held her and security escorted her away. According to a press release from the Los Angeles County Sheriff's Department, Kim did not want to press charges but a non-criminal battery report was still filed. The woman was later released.

Like a lady, Kim walked away calmly after the initial assault, got cleaned up and returned back to the carpet about 10 minutes later.

There's no exact reasoning as to why this woman did what she did, but some media members said they heard her saying something about fur (uh-oh).

Regardless, everyone was cheering and applauding our Kimmy once she returned. What a good sport!
